Master business modeling and analysis techniques with Microsoft Excel 2019 and Office 365 and transform data into bottom-line results. Written by award-winning educator Wayne Winston, this hands-on, scenario-focused guide helps you use Excel to ask the right questions and get accurate, actionable answers. New coverage ranges from Power Query/Get & Transform to Office 365 Geography and Stock data types. Practice with more than 800 problems, many based on actual challenges faced by working analysts.  Solve real business problems with Excel—and build your competitive advantage: Quickly transition from Excel basics to sophisticated analytics  Use PowerQuery or Get & Transform to connect, combine, and refine data sources  Leverage Office 365’s new Geography and Stock data types and six new functions   Illuminate insights from geographic and temporal data with 3D Maps  Summarize data with pivot tables, descriptive statistics, histograms, and Pareto charts  Use Excel trend curves, multiple regression, and exponential smoothing  Delve into key financial, statistical, and time functions  Master all of Excel’s great charts  Quickly create forecasts from historical time-based data  Use Solver to optimize product mix, logistics, work schedules, and investments—and even rate sports teams  Run Monte Carlo simulations on stock prices and bidding models  Learn about basic probability and Bayes’ Theorem  Use the Data Model and Power Pivot to effectively build and use relational data sources inside an Excel workbook  Automate repetitive analytics tasks by using macros
